在JSP中引入HTML,可以使用以下几种方法:
1、直接插入HTML代码
在JSP文件中,可以直接插入HTML代码。
<%@ page language="java" contentType="text/html; charset=UTF8" pageEncoding="UTF8"%> <!DOCTYPE html> <html> <head> <meta charset="UTF8"> <title>JSP中引入HTML示例</title> </head> <body> <h1>欢迎来到我的网站!</h1> <p>这是一个简单的JSP页面,其中包含了HTML代码。</p> </body> </html>
2、使用表达式语言(EL)引入HTML标签
在JSP文件中,可以使用表达式语言(EL)引入HTML标签。
<%@ page language="java" contentType="text/html; charset=UTF8" pageEncoding="UTF8"%> <!DOCTYPE html> <html> <head> <meta charset="UTF8"> <title>JSP中引入HTML示例</title> </head> <body> <h1>欢迎来到我的网站!</h1> <p>这是一个简单的JSP页面,其中使用了EL表达式引入HTML标签,用户名:${username}</p> </body> </html>
在这个例子中,我们使用了${username}
这个EL表达式来显示用户名,当用户访问这个JSP页面时,服务器会将实际的用户名替换到这个表达式中。
3、使用脚本片段(Scriptlet)引入HTML标签
在JSP文件中,可以使用脚本片段(Scriptlet)引入HTML标签。
<%@ page language="java" contentType="text/html; charset=UTF8" pageEncoding="UTF8"%> <!DOCTYPE html> <html> <head> <meta charset="UTF8"> <title>JSP中引入HTML示例</title> </head> <body> <h1>欢迎来到我的网站!</h1> <p>这是一个简单的JSP页面,其中使用了脚本片段引入HTML标签,用户名:<%=username%></p> </body> </html>
在这个例子中,我们使用了<%=username%>
这个脚本片段来显示用户名,当用户访问这个JSP页面时,服务器会将实际的用户名替换到这个脚本片段中。
4、使用JSP标准标签库(JSTL)引入HTML标签
在JSP文件中,可以使用JSTL标准标签库引入HTML标签,需要在JSP页面顶部引入JSTL标签库:
<%@ ta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core" %>
可以使用JSTL标签库中的HTML标签。
<%@ page language="java" contentType="text/html; charset=UTF8" pageEncoding="UTF8"%> <!DOCTYPE html> <html> <head> <meta charset="UTF8"> <title>JSP中引入HTML示例</title> </head> <body> <h1><c:out value="${username}" /></h1> <p>这是一个简单的JSP页面,其中使用了JSTL标签库引入HTML标签。</p> </body> </html>
在这个例子中,我们使用了<c:out value="${username}" />
这个JSTL标签来显示用户名,当用户访问这个JSP页面时,服务器会将实际的用户名替换到这个标签中,我们还使用了c:out
标签来输出文本内容,其他常用的JSTL HTML标签还包括c:if
、c:choose
、c:when
、c:otherwise
等。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/431095.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复